I am still looking for 2 original handle straps for a 7" record box that I picked up, but in the mean while I was at Ace Hardware and I figured I would try to come up with a temporary fix. I picked up a couple of ¼" pipe straps, hammered them flat, sanded them, and then bent them to shape. I think they came out pretty good. Now I am waiting for the replacement leather strap from "Brettuns Village".
